In this episode of Rarely Typical, I’m pulling back the curtain on my own journey as a participant in the sotatercept (Winrevair) clinical trial for Pulmonary Arterial Hypertension (PAH).I share what a clinical trial actually is, why it’s such an important step in advancing treatment options, and why the sotatercept trial had the PAH community buzzing with hope. From there, I walk you through my own experience—the excitement, the setbacks, and yes, the exhausting parts too.It hasn’t all been smooth sailing. There have been hiccups, moments of frustration, and times I questioned if I could keep going. But more than anything, this trial has been life-changing for me, and I want to encourage others to consider participating in research that could change lives—yours and others’.If you’ve ever wondered what it’s really like to be part of a clinical trial, or you’re curious about what this breakthrough treatment means for the PAH community, this episode is for you.Listen in to hear:* What a clinical trial is (and isn’t)* Why sotatercept is such a big deal in PAH treatment* The real-world challenges and rewards of participation* How research can feel exhausting… and still be worth it* Why I believe in saying “yes” to the opportunity to make a difference🎧 Listen now and join me as I share one of the most impactful chapters of my PAH journey.
